Output 82862417eca69640ef996e8837924ea68a584112bfcf7ffc8ef7c8dc49e1fd7b:2

value
9360145968
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1870da8576e18feb7da4c492ea3796c0438bfcd718a6bf08140bfd7f42aaa1fd
address
tb1prpcd4ptkux87kldycjfw5dukcppchlxhrznt7zq5p07h7s42587sxnzel4
transaction
82862417eca69640ef996e8837924ea68a584112bfcf7ffc8ef7c8dc49e1fd7b
confirmations
76371
spent
true